Access Services
at Biegler Library
Access Services are designed to help you
obtain access to the particular information resources you have already
identified as being useful to your educational and research needs.
These information resources -- books, journal and magazine articles,
theses and dissertations, and other types of materials--might be found
in IIT libraries, or they might be obtained from another library or
information supplier anywhere in the world.
Access Services consists of three major areas:
Circulation, Interlibrary Loan, and Reserves.
-
Circulation handles the checking-out
and returning of library materials, provides information regarding
the status of library items, and maintains the circulating book
collection, current periodicals, and current newspapers.
-
Interlibrary Loan provides access
to materials not owned or available in the IIT libraries and
lends IIT materials to other libraries as requested. Using electronic
sources for verifying and ordering books and journal articles,
interlibrary loan locates, borrows, and provides access to research-related
materials as requested by library patrons.
-
Reserves consist of limited copies
of required readings made available in an equitable manner for
IIT students. Required course materials may be maintained at
and distributed from the Biegler Desk. The formats include photocopies,
books, CD-ROMs and videos. The Galvin Library provides Electronic
Reserves that allows online access to material that your instructor
has assigned for a particular course. E-Reserves are listed
by instructor's last name and by course title and number. E-Reserves
are accessible only to IIT students.
